人工智能浪潮正以前所未有的深度與廣度重塑著全球產業格局。作為其核心引擎與底層支撐,人工智能基礎軟件的開發與創新,為計算機專業人才開辟了一片充滿機遇與挑戰的廣闊天地。這不僅意味著就業前景的持續向好,更催生了多元化、高價值的職業發展路徑。
一、 廣闊的就業前景:需求旺盛,價值凸顯
- 市場需求激增:隨著AI技術在各行各業的滲透,從自動駕駛、智慧醫療到金融科技、智能制造,對高效、穩定、安全的人工智能基礎軟件(如深度學習框架、分布式訓練平臺、推理引擎、算法庫等)的需求呈爆炸式增長。這直接催生了大量對底層系統、算法優化、工具鏈開發等高階技術人才的渴求。
- 人才結構性短缺:目前,市場對能夠深入理解AI算法原理,并具備強大系統編程能力(如C++、Rust)、高性能計算、編譯器、操作系統等底層知識的復合型人才存在顯著缺口。相較于應用層開發,基礎軟件領域的門檻更高,具備相關能力的人才更為稀缺,因此薪酬待遇和職業穩定性也更具優勢。
- 國家戰略支撐:全球主要經濟體都將AI視為戰略制高點,我國亦出臺多項政策推動人工智能產業發展,強調關鍵核心技術的自主可控。這為從事AI基礎軟件研發的人才提供了強有力的政策支持和長期穩定的發展環境。
二、 核心職業發展方向:從底層到生態
在AI基礎軟件領域,計算機專業人才可沿著技術深度和廣度兩個維度,探索以下主要方向:
- AI框架與系統研發工程師:
- 職責:參與或主導主流深度學習框架(如PyTorch、TensorFlow、國產框架等)的研發、性能優化、新特性開發。需要深入理解自動微分、動態圖/靜態圖、分布式訓練、內存管理等核心機制。
- 核心技能:扎實的算法與數據結構功底,精通C++/Python,熟悉計算機體系結構、并行計算、CUDA編程等。
- 高性能計算與AI編譯器工程師:
- 職責:針對AI計算負載,設計優化編譯器(如MLIR、TVM),將高級模型描述高效編譯并部署到各類硬件(GPU、NPU、FPGA等)上,實現極致性能。
- 核心技能:編譯器原理、程序優化、硬件架構知識、并行編程模型。
- AI基礎設施與平臺工程師:
- 職責:構建和維護支持大規模AI模型訓練與推理的云原生平臺、資源調度系統、數據管理與版本控制系統、模型部署與服務平臺。
- 核心技能:分布式系統、云計算(Kubernetes, Docker)、網絡、存儲、自動化運維。
- AI芯片工具鏈與系統軟件工程師:
- 職責:為專用AI芯片(ASIC)開發驅動、運行時庫、編程模型和軟件開發套件(SDK),是連接硬件算力與上層應用的關鍵橋梁。
- 核心技能:嵌入式系統、驅動開發、底層編程、對特定芯片架構的深入理解。
- AI安全與可信軟件工程師:
- 職責:研發保障AI系統安全、可靠、可解釋的底層技術,如對抗樣本防御、模型隱私保護(聯邦學習、差分隱私)、公平性檢測、魯棒性驗證等。
- 核心技能:機器學習安全、密碼學、形式化驗證、統計學。
三、 發展建議與準備
對于立志投身于此領域的計算機專業學生或從業者,建議:
- 夯實基礎:深入掌握操作系統、計算機網絡、編譯原理、算法等計算機核心課程,這是理解復雜系統的基石。
- 深度結合AI與系統:不僅學習機器學習/深度學習理論,更要通過實踐理解其系統實現。積極參與開源項目(如為PyTorch/TVM等貢獻代碼)是極佳的成長路徑。
- 關注硬件與軟件的協同:了解現代計算硬件(GPU/TPU/NPU)的基本架構和編程模型,理解“軟硬協同優化”的思想。
- 培養解決復雜問題的能力:AI基礎軟件開發常涉及性能瓶頸調試、系統穩定性保障等復雜工程問題,需要強大的分析、調試和解決問題能力。
###
人工智能基礎軟件是智能時代的“操作系統”和“技術底座”,其發展水平直接決定了AI應用創新的高度與廣度。對于計算機專業人才而言,投身這一領域,意味著站在技術浪潮的最前沿,參與構建未來數字世界的核心基礎設施。這既是一條需要持續攀登的技術深水區,也是一條前景光明、價值非凡的職業賽道。通過系統的知識儲備和不懈的工程實踐,完全有能力在此浪潮中錨定自己的位置,實現個人價值與產業進步的共贏。
如若轉載,請注明出處:http://www.hwje.cn/product/33.html
更新時間:2026-02-24 06:32:24